Output 2f8ba20fb11913cee5d8698174517a72a6b28a4ff833d38394e4dd1bc7aa94a5:6

value
175063016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5407e8077e3a02c7ad37b9d6af80d6fa2bbc28e1 OP_EQUAL
address
MFZUTtShqBHQUaBadamaJCYEYgXye3sgUV
transaction
2f8ba20fb11913cee5d8698174517a72a6b28a4ff833d38394e4dd1bc7aa94a5
spent
true